The news has sent shockwaves through the academy and beyond: JJ Gabriel, the prodigious talent widely tipped as Manchester United's next global superstar, has submitted a formal notice to leave. His intention to cancel his registration immediately has stunned coaching staff and management alike, creating a significant challenge for the club's youth development structure. The timing couldn't be worse, as United had planned to fast-track him into the senior squad for the upcoming Carabao Cup clash against Brighton.
Had he featured against Brighton, Gabriel was poised to become the youngest player ever to don the senior Manchester United jersey in a competitive fixture. This potential historic moment now hangs precariously in the balance, overshadowed by his sudden desire to depart from Old Trafford.
The 'Kid Messi' Phenomenon: Talent Undeniable
Gabriel's explosive talent is undeniable, underscored by a sensational hat-trick just last week on his UEFA Youth League debut during a dominant 5-0 victory over Sabah. His rapid ascent saw him crowned the youngest-ever winner of the club's prestigious Jimmy Murphy Young Player of the Year award. Legends have also championed his ability, with Rio Ferdinand labeling him "ridiculous" and Ryan Giggs hailing him as a "generational talent" in recent glowing assessments.
Professional development phase lead Adam Lawrence recently praised the support system around JJ Gabriel, stating, "JJ is surrounded by people that really, really believe in him from the top of the club right the way through." Unraveling the Mystery: Why the Sudden Exit?
Despite the formal notice, the precise reasons behind Gabriel's abrupt decision to walk away remain shrouded in mystery. Internal sources at Old Trafford admit they are unclear on the exact catalysts. The 15-year-old recently wiped his Instagram account clean, a move that only adds to the intrigue surrounding a situation that has caught the entire coaching staff completely off guard.
With his current contract running until the summer, and strict regulations preventing immediate deregistration, Manchester United still holds a fragile position. The club desperately hopes to understand and address his concerns, believing that his long-standing ties to the academy and strong relationships with staff can help mend the rift.
